> When porting Ada from Vax to PC GNAT, might I encounter case
sensitivity
> problems due to translation (intermediate) to C?  Does this
translation
> occur using GNAT?

Well, you might get more replies if you posted this in comp.lang.ada...

Anyway, if you think GNAT somehow uses a intermediate step using C you
are wrong.
GNAT generates directly for the gcc code generator, there is no
immidiate step
in between.

However, as DOS is not case sensitive and has an 8.3 filename
limitations you might
run into this kind of problems anyway.
